Sandton is one of Johannesburg’s most exciting suburbs with a real metropolitan feel with its selection of shops and cafes that would rival any of Europe’s major cities.
For any shopaholics out there, Sandton is a definite must of things to do in South Africa with one of Africa’s greatest shopping centres Sandton City, which together with Nelson Mandela Square, the centre, is the largest in the Southern Hemisphere.
Sandton has a great nightlife with bohemian bars and nightclubs. It is a great place to visit as compared to European prices for food and drink your money does go a long way.
Sandton is a Shopper’s paradise and has a variety of tourist attractions such as the 6-metre bronze statue of the former president Nelson Mandela. As a result of this there are many forms of accommodation there from 5 star hotels to bed and breakfasts.
